Job Summary

SUPERVISORY RESPONSIBILITIES

This position is responsible for the supervision of all hourly concierge associates within the unit.

SUMMARY

The Concierge Supervisor is responsible for overseeing effectiveness of guest services within the conference center and premium dining floors. Assists with the support of catering and event operations as needed. The Concierge Manager must demonstrate the ability to apply common sense and understanding to a variety of situations. Must demonstrate a willingness and capacity to follow safe and healthful work practices. Observes safety and security procedures; reports all potentially unsafe conditions.

Now, if you were to come on board as one of our  Concierge Supervisor, we’d ask you to do the following for us:

· Acts as Manager for hourly associates and ensures the concierge team delivers flawless service at every event, including the control of alcohol and security.

· Coordinates service based on each clients’ individual needs, according to each event BEO.

· Demonstrates the ability to think creatively and problem solve, based on the needs of the event.

· Works with the client team and onsite booking system to coordinate movement and bookings throughout the conference center and premium dining floors.

· Works with the Event Experience Team to ensure all needs are addressed on the conference floors and premium dining floor.

· Works cohesively in collaboration with all planning teams to ensure a smooth transition and client focused experience for all guests.

· Uses provided systems for booking and following up with clients at the end of the event.

· Leads weekly meetings for the concierge team.

· Anticipates, identifies, communicates, and seeks solutions for operational challenges.

· Uses a “personal touch” in all email correspondence with client, before, during and after events.

· Develops, monitors, and administers concierge training cycles including onboarding for new associates, all programs, modules, workflow processes, and compliance.

· Schedules shifts for hourly associates, based on business needs, and posts as per collective agreement requirements or job standards.

· Verify all team members are always wearing proper uniform, including name tag and footwear.

· Supports the Event Experience team as required.

· Concierge Manager will also be responsible for payroll administration, including ensuring accurate and timely processing of hourly employees' payroll and vacation pay.

· Concierge Manager will be tasked with assigning floor-specific duties such as managing reception areas, arranging buffet labels, dietary labels, VMS QR codes, and ensuring proper distribution of name badges. These tasks are integral to maintaining the seamless operation and guest satisfaction within the conference center and premium dining floors.
